How Martin Lew's 'No Matter What' Attitude Led Him to Success

In this episode of the How To Scale Business podcast, host Hector Santiesteban interviews Martin Lew, CEO of Commtrex, a logistics company revolutionizing the rail industry. Despite not having prior experience in rail, Lew identified an opportunity to modernize the sector by creating a digital platform connecting shippers and suppliers. He foresaw the need for a virtual railroad in response to the changing workforce dynamics and was determined to bring this vision to fruition. Lew shares his regret minimization framework, which guided him in making decisions that enhanced supply and demand connectivity. He also discusses the challenges of building technology and allocating resources to unproven features. How Barbara Jones Helps Women Entrepreneurs Raise Millions for Their Businesses

In this episode of How to Scale a Business, Barbara Jones Brown provides valuable insights on raising funds for your business. She highlights the significance of curating a funding list that aligns with your demographic and social impact goals. Brown advises entrepreneurs to prepare their business thoroughly before pitching to investors and encourages them to explore alternative avenues to maximize equity. She offers practical advice for underrepresented founders, such as building a strong following prior to seeking funding and exploring grants and loans specifically available to women and underrepresented groups.
